The Challenge of Healthcare Waste
Healthcare facilities, including dispensaries like Nyawawa, generate a significant amount of waste, including non-hazardous and hazardous materials. Improper disposal of this waste can lead to serious environmental and health risks, including the spread of infectious diseases and contamination of soil and water.
The Solution: Waste Incineration
To address the challenge of healthcare waste, Nyawawa Dispensary has invested in a modern waste incinerator. This technology uses high temperatures to burn waste, reducing its volume and eliminating pathogens and other hazardous materials. The incinerator is designed to meet international standards for safety and efficiency, ensuring that the dispensary’s waste is disposed of in an environmentally responsible manner.
